This is a rare opportunity to own a charming bungalow just steps from the lake in one of South Etobicoke's most sought-after neighbourhoods. Situated on a highly desirable street, this home offers an exceptional blend of lifestyle, character, and future potential. The sun-filled main floor features a flowthrough living & dining space designed for comfortable everyday living and effortless entertaining. The kitchen is equipped with a gas range, convection wall oven, & walk-out to the tranquil backyard - the perfect setting for summer BBQs, outdoor dining, and relaxed evenings under the stars. Two spacious bedrooms each include closets, while large windows fill the home with natural light. The main floor bathroom offers a spa-inspired touch with ceiling heat lamps that provide soothing warmth and gentle light therapy. Downstairs, the basement continues the home's warm bohemian-chic aesthetic with an open layout, clawfoot tub, and two cedar-lined closets, creating a bright and inviting retreat for guests, creative space, or additional living. Move in & enjoy as-is, renovate to suit your vision, or explore the potential to add a second storey. The private backyard, patio, and wide side shed provide outdoor space & flexibility rarely found in condo living, making this an exceptional alternative for buyers seeking privacy, character, and room to grow. Step outside and enjoy a true lakeside lifestyle. From the driveway, you can view the lake and the waterfront trail at the base of Thirty Sixth St. Len Ford Park, Marie Curtis Park & Etobicoke Creek are just a short walk away, offering endless opportunities for cycling, jogging, kayaking, canoeing, or taking in breathtaking sunrises and sunsets along the water. All of this while remaining minutes to downtown Toronto, Pearson Airport, Mississauga, Sherway Gardens, excellent restaurants, grocery stores, schools, TTC transit, and the Long Branch GO Station. The perfect balance of lakeside tranquility and city convenience.
